Using AI Regression to Enhance Applications

Artificial intelligence has become the backbone of modern application development, fundamentally changing how software operates and evolves. At its core, AI empowers machines to learn, adapt, and make decisions in ways that complement human capabilities, particularly when processing large datasets or identifying complex patterns.

Apps now predict user preferences, optimize workflows, and analyze massive data sets with a level of precision that feels almost uncanny. That's the kind of intelligence businesses are tapping into, opening doors to productivity and innovation once out of reach.

Now, regression steps into the spotlight. As one of AI's foundational techniques, regression helps map relationships between variables, essentially connecting the dots, and predict real-world outcomes.

Crunching numbers takes on new meaning with regression, as it makes sense of data and uncovers insights that guide smarter decisions and drive better results. An app that predicts customer demand or streamlines logistics based on historical trends demonstrates AI regression in action, giving teams a significant competitive advantage when they're working to stay ahead of the curve.

By leveraging these tools, startups can build applications that are truly intelligent, functional, and capable of evolving alongside user needs and market dynamics.

AI Regression: Core Concepts and Types

Regression is one of the foundational pillars of supervised learning, and it's all about understanding relationships. At its core, regression models the connection between a dependent variable (think: the outcome you care about) and one or more independent variables (the factors driving that outcome). The goal is predicting continuous values, like sales numbers, user activity, or even customer churn rates, with precision.

The strength of regression is how flexible it can be. Here are some of the most common types and how they shine:

  • Linear Regression: The simplest form, perfect for scenarios where the relationship between variables is, well, linear. Whether you're forecasting revenue based on ad spend or tracking user growth, this method keeps things straightforward.
  • Polynomial Regression: When the data doesn't follow a straight line, polynomial regression steps in. It introduces curves to account for non-linear trends, like mapping changes in demand as a product gains traction.
  • Support Vector Regression (SVR): A more advanced option that works well with both linear and non-linear data. It's often used in highly dynamic industries, like predicting stock prices or market fluctuations.
  • Decision Tree Regression: Imagine a flowchart where every split is a decision based on the data. Decision trees are intuitive and excel at capturing complex, non-linear relationships, like estimating real estate values.
  • Random Forest Regression: This algorithm takes decision trees to the next level, combining them into a "forest" to improve accuracy and reduce errors. It's a go-to for handling messy, high-dimensional data.

Selecting the right regression algorithm depends on the data.

For linear relationships, stick with the basics; for complex patterns, explore trees, forests, or curves.

By leveraging these tools in app development, NextBuild ensures startups can predict trends, refine user experiences, and stay ahead of the competition.

Using AI Regression in App Development

AI regression serves as a powerful competitive edge in app development. By using its power, you can predict trends, anticipate user needs, and create applications that seem to know what users want before they do.

But getting the most from it requires starting with a solid process. Here's how.

1. Data Preprocessing
Before diving into regression, the data needs serious attention. Missing values? They're unavoidable, but methods like mean or median imputation, or even regression itself, can fill the gaps. Then there's normalization, which ensures all features contribute equally by scaling them to a common range.

Handling outliers matters a lot since they can skew results faster than you'd expect; tackle them with Z-scores or IQR methods for cleaner data. For a full walkthrough on preparing and collecting quality data, see our step-by-step guide to making an AI app.

2. Addressing Challenges
AI regression isn't immune to hurdles. Multicollinearity, for example, can muddy the waters when independent variables are too closely related. Solve it by removing redundant features or employing regularization techniques like Ridge regression.

Underfitting and overfitting are the usual suspects in model performance, strike the right balance with cross-validation and fine-tuning.

3. Choosing Algorithms
Every dataset tells a different story, and regression algorithms help interpret it. Linear regression is perfect for straightforward relationships, while polynomial regression handles curves.

For more dynamic scenarios, consider advanced options like decision trees or support vector regression. Match the algorithm to your data and objectives for maximum impact.

4. Training and Refinement
The magic happens here. Split your data, train the model, and evaluate it using metrics like RMSE or R². Hyperparameter tuning is your best friend when refining accuracy.

Cross-validation ensures generalization, so your model isn't just good, it's consistent.

5. Practical Tips and Pitfalls
Keep an eye on feature relevance. Irrelevant data adds noise, reducing precision.

Regular updates ensure your model adapts to shifting trends.

And whatever you do, don't underestimate proper feature scaling, unscaled variables can dramatically impact your model's performance.

With AI regression, you’re creating solutions that truly understand the user.

green and red light wallpaper

AI Regression: Real-World Uses and Benefits

AI regression models crunch numbers with the effect of a crystal ball for your app's performance. By identifying patterns and predicting continuous outcomes, these models enable businesses to make smarter, faster decisions. They're already driving innovation across industries.

  • Healthcare: Imagine an app that predicts patient recovery times based on treatment plans and medical history. AI regression makes it possible, enabling proactive care and better health outcomes.

  • Finance: Stock predictions go beyond Wall Street gurus. Regression models analyze historical market data to forecast prices and assess credit risks, giving startups a strategic edge in building finance-focused apps.

  • Real Estate: Whether estimating property values or detecting market trends, regression provides actionable insights to help users make informed decisions. Apps in this space become valuable tools for buyers, sellers, and agents alike.

  • Software Development: Track and optimize development cycles with AI regression. By analyzing project timelines and team velocity, it helps predict delivery dates and resource needs, ensuring smoother project management.

The benefits go beyond just predictions.

Startups leveraging AI regression see reduced operational costs, increased efficiency, and innovation that keeps them ahead of competitors. Explore our practical guide to AI automation to learn how to streamline your workflows and maximize ROI.
At NextBuild, we integrate these tools seamlessly, empowering tech-savvy startups to develop intelligent, scalable apps that adapt as user needs evolve.

Technology’s purpose here is to create applications that solve problems and anticipate them.

That’s the power of AI regression.

Optimizing AI Regression Models

Looking back at what we’ve covered, AI regression serves as a powerful technical tool and a strategic advantage for startups aiming to disrupt their markets. From predicting trends to improving user experiences, these applications help businesses make smarter, faster decisions.

By optimizing models with techniques like feature engineering, cross-validation, and regularized regression, you can ensure your app stays accurate, effective, and ready to scale.

The real magic happens when these models are fine-tuned, monitored, and updated regularly to adapt to changing data and user needs. Whether it’s forecasting customer behavior, enhancing operational efficiency, or delivering seamless user interactions, AI regression equips your app to think ahead, giving you the competitive edge every startup craves.

At NextBuild, we specialize in turning ideas into intelligent, scalable applications in record time.

If you’re ready to transform your vision into a powerful MVP that integrates AI seamlessly, let’s make it happen. Contact us today to get started.

Ready to Build Your MVP?

Your product deserves to get in front of customers and investors fast. Let's work to build you a bold MVP in just 4 weeks—without sacrificing quality or flexibility.